Holding Nursing Homes Accountable for Resident Abuse and Neglect
Nursing homes are entrusted with the well-being of our most vulnerable population: elderly residents. Sadly, instances of abuse and neglect occur in these facilities, causing untold harm. Holding nursing homes liable for these acts is vital to preserving the rights of residents and preventing future cases.
Stronger regulations and implementation are needed to ensure that nursing homes prioritize resident safety. This includes periodic inspections, sufficient staffing levels, and strict training programs for staff.
Moreover, residents and their loved ones must be empowered to report any concerns or suspected abuse without repercussion. A system of transparent inquiry is critical to resolving complaints promptly and effectively.
By holding nursing homes accountable, we can create a more secure environment for our elderly population.
